Full spec table
SpecEdge 50 Neo13T
Price (street)$330$500
Display6.4-inch pOLED, 1256 x 2760, 120Hz6.32-inch LTPO AMOLED, 2640x1216, 120Hz
ChipsetMediaTek Dimensity 7300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Elite
RAM8GB/12GB12GB/16GB
Storage256GB/512GB256GB/512GB/1TB
Battery4,310 mAh6,260 mAh
Charging68W wired, 15W wireless80W wired
Rear cameras50MP main, 13MP ultra-wide, 10MP telephoto 3x50MP main, 50MP telephoto 2x
Dimensions154.1 × 71.2 × 8.1 mm150.8 × 71.8 × 8.2 mm
Weight171 g185 g
Water resistanceIP68IP65
Supported untilSep 2029Apr 2031
